RX 7900 GRE Specifications
The RX 7900 GRE is based on the RDNA 3.0 architecture and manufactured using the 5 nm process node. It was launched approximately 1 year, 10 months ago, originally priced at $0. It features 5120 cores, including 82 compute units (SMs), 320 texture mapping units (TMUs), and 160 render output units (ROPs). For ray tracing and AI-accelerated tasks, it also includes 80 dedicated RT cores and None Tensor cores, enabling advanced rendering and upscaling features where supported. It has a base clock of 1287 MHz and a boost clock reaching up to 2245 MHz. The RX 7900 GRE comes equipped with 16 GB of GDDR6 memory across a 256-bit bus. Memory runs at 2250 MHz and delivers a total memory bandwidth of 576 GB/s.
This GPU has a moderate thermal design power (TDP) of 260 W. A PC case with good airflow and a quality power supply are required for stable operation. Due to the moderate TDP, this GPU is suitable for small form factor builds with somewhat limited airflow.
